Description

This book introduces elementary probability through its history, eschewing the usual drill in favour of a discussion of the problems that shaped the field’s development. Numerous excerpts from the literature, both from the pioneers in the field and its commentators, some given new English translations, pepper the exposition. First, for the reader without a background in the Calculus, it offers a brief intuitive explanation of some of the concepts behind the notation occasionally used in the text, and, for those with a stronger background, it gives more detailed presentations of some of the more technical results discussed in the text. Special features include two appendices on the graphing calculator and on mathematical topics. The former begins with a short course on the use of the calculator to raise the reader up from the beginner to a more advanced level, and then finishes with some simulations of probabilistic experiments on the the calculator. The mathematical appendix likewise serves a dual purpose. The book should be accessible to anyone taking or about to take a course in the Calculus, and certainly is accessible to anyone who has already had such a course. It should be of special interest to teachers, statisticians, or anyone who uses probability or is interested in the history of mathematics or science in general.

⭐Although the author is a mathematical logician, he has done a wonderful job of detailing many interesting topics in the history of probability. I especially liked the fact that the author does not eschew some of the more technical details, so that this book will work both for the novice and the more advanced reader.Some of the interesting topics discussed by the author include the problem of points before Pascal, a detailed treatment of James Bernoulli’s theorem (and the improvement made on it by his nephew Niocolas), Bayes Theorem, Laplace’s rule of succession, and many more.The book contains tons of historical material on probability and is a must for any reader interested in the subject!
